Milwaukee High School of the Arts (MHSA) offers students the chance to select an arts-focused major (creative writing, dance, theater, music, or visual art) and receive a block of instruction per day focused on that major. Students commit to one area of the arts for all four of their years.

  6. Website. www5.milwaukee.k12.wi.us/school/mhsa. Established in 1895, Milwaukee High School of the Arts ( MHSA ), formerly West Division Sr. High School, is a high school in Milwaukee, Wisconsin, United States. It is a part of the Milwaukee Public Schools system.
